


Aqua-Tots Swim School Tay Ho is a professional swim school offering structured lessons and family swim time in a clean, modern facility located in the upscale Starlake development. With shallow children's pools, diving areas, and trained instructors, it's an excellent option for families wanting their kids to learn proper swimming techniques or simply enjoy safe water play in Hanoi's tropical climate.
Weekday mornings (Tuesday through Thursday, 9:00 AM to 11:00 AM) are least crowded. Avoid weekend afternoons when local families pack the facility. The indoor pools make this a perfect rainy day activity during Hanoi's wet season (May to September).
Lessons and swim times require advance booking. Expect to pay international rates (higher than local facilities but comparable to Western standards). The facility is clean and well-maintained with changing rooms, showers, and lockers.
Open year-round with indoor pools. Particularly popular during Hanoi's hot summer months (June to August) and rainy season (May to September) when outdoor activities are limited. Closed Mondays for maintenance.
The Starlake development has several family-friendly cafes and restaurants within walking distance, including pizza places and Vietnamese pho restaurants. For Western comfort food, check out the shopping center in the complex with international options.
